Nominee vs legal heirs: Who will have an upper hand in EPFO fund distribution?

EPFO members nominate family for provident fund distribution. Legal heirs inherit funds if no nominee is declared. Recent Supreme Court ruling prioritizes succession laws over nomination process for fund distribution.

How is the tax on EPF interest calculated?

The accumulated PF balance to the credit of the employee as on the date of cessation of employment, is exempt from tax, if he/she has rendered continuous service for five years or more.
